Northwest Technical College
Jennifer Rudquist, a freshman from Hackensack majoring in medical coding, received a Workforce Development Scholarship from Northwest Technical College. NTC awarded $112,500 in Workforce Development Scholarships to 45 students enrolled in programs that support in-demand careers. Funded by an appropriation from the Legislature, the WDS program offers $2,500 scholarships to students who enroll in programs leading to high demand occupations in health care services, advanced manufacturing, information technology, transportation, early childhood education or agriculture.
